The Man Outside

The Man Outside (1933)

01/06/1933

#Mystery#Crime

Overview

A murder at a country house centres around the whereabouts of a horde of stolen diamonds and the unmasking of people who are not as they at first seem.

This is quite an eerily shot, quirky, fast-paced little murder mystery from George Cooper. A man is murdered at a country manor house and Henry Kendall ("Harry") and Cyril Raymond ("Capt. Fordyce") discover that there could be a horde of stolen diamonds somewhere in the house and that the killer is after them. The identity of the killer stood out to me like a sore thumb, and the overall performances are a bit stilted - especially Ethel Warwick, but it's a decent 50 minutes to watch, nonetheless.
